Bogota FinCo (BSBK) recently released its Q1 2025 earnings results, marking the latest public operational update from the regional financial institution. The filing reported adjusted earnings per share (EPS) of 0.06 for the quarter, with no consolidated revenue figures included in the initial public earnings release as of the date of this analysis. Management Commentary

During the accompanying earnings call for Q1 2025, BSBK leadership focused discussion on core operational priorities that guided performance over the period. Management highlighted ongoing efficiency initiatives, including targeted cuts to non-core operating expenses and process optimizations across branch and digital banking channels, which they noted supported the reported profitability for the quarter. Leadership also discussed the performance of the firm’s core loan portfolio, noting that credit quality metrics remained stable relative to recent periods, with low delinquency rates across its core small business and consumer lending segments. Management did not address the absence of consolidated revenue figures in the initial release during the call, noting that full financial statement details would be included in the forthcoming 10-Q filing for stakeholders to review. They also noted that investments in digital banking tools rolled out in recent months had helped reduce customer acquisition costs and improve retention rates for core deposit products. Forward Guidance

Bogota FinCo did not issue formal quantitative forward guidance as part of the Q1 2025 earnings release, consistent with its historical reporting practice of providing qualitative rather than numerical outlooks. Management shared that potential future headwinds for the firm could include further shifts in monetary policy that may compress net interest margins, as well as softening local economic conditions that could reduce demand for new lending products. On the upside, leadership noted that there may be potential opportunities to expand market share in select regional lending niches, as some larger national financial institutions have scaled back their presence in local small business lending markets in recent months. Management emphasized that any potential expansion efforts would be paired with strict credit underwriting standards to mitigate potential downside risk, and that the firm would prioritize maintaining sufficient capital reserves to weather unforeseen market shocks. Market Reaction

Following the release of the Q1 2025 earnings results, BSBK saw normal trading volume in the first full session after the announcement, with price action falling within the typical daily trading range observed for the stock in recent weeks, based on public market data. Analysts covering the regional banking sector have offered mixed initial reactions to the release: some noted that the reported EPS figure aligned with broad market expectations, while others highlighted the lack of disclosed revenue data as a source of uncertainty that could contribute to increased short-term price volatility for the stock. Many analysts have indicated they will hold off on updating their formal coverage outlooks until the full 10-Q filing with additional operational and financial metrics is released to the public. Performance of BSBK’s regional banking peers has been mixed in recent weeks, which may also contribute to trading trends for the stock independent of the earnings results.
